That's what my feeble brain thought too! So I re-read the article just a moment ago and it says "020706=February 1967 with a 06 batch number". "The first two numbers designate the month and the second two numbers are the year of manufacture."

I guess I'll have to do a series of articles on the early "ABU" cardinals.
the abu cardinal 66 was the first cardinal. these were introduced in 1965 and discontinued in 1977. the first S/N was 040500 april of 1965.
although the abu 66 and the zebco model 6 are the same reels the
zebco cardinal would not be introduced until early 1967.
the earliest zebco 6 S/N that I have seen is 060606 june 1966
